1. Understand Your Photography Style

Understand Your Photography Style

Before you even begin searching for a Wedding Photographer in Calgary, take some time to understand what style of photography resonates with you.

Some popular wedding photography styles include:

  • Traditional – Classic, posed shots
  • Candid/Photojournalistic – Natural, unposed moments
  • Fine Art – Soft, creative, and editorial-style images
  • Documentary – Storytelling approach capturing real emotions

Browse Pinterest, Instagram, or wedding blogs to identify what you like. When you know your preferred style, it becomes easier to shortlist photographers who match your vision.

2. Set a Realistic Budget

Wedding photography is an investment. Prices can vary depending on experience, coverage hours, editing quality, and deliverables.

While looking for a Wedding Photographer in Calgary, keep these cost factors in mind:

  • Experience and reputation
  • Number of photographers included
  • Hours of coverage
  • Albums and prints
  • Editing and delivery timeline

Avoid choosing solely based on price. A cheaper option might compromise quality, while a slightly higher investment can ensure timeless memories.

3. Review Portfolios Carefully

A photographer’s portfolio is their strongest proof of work. Don’t just look at a few highlight images—review full wedding galleries if possible.

When analyzing portfolios:

  • Check consistency in quality
  • Look at lighting, composition, and color tones
  • Observe how emotions and moments are captured
  • See how they handle different lighting conditions (indoor, outdoor, evening)

A professional Wedding Photographer in Calgary will have a well-rounded portfolio showcasing complete wedding stories—not just staged shots.

5. Meet or Interview the Photographer

Your wedding photographer will be with you throughout your big day, so personal comfort matters a lot.

Schedule a call or meeting and ask:

  • How do you approach wedding photography?
  • Have you shot at similar venues?
  • How do you handle unexpected situations?
  • What is your backup plan (equipment, team)?

The best Wedding Photographer in Calgary will not only answer your questions confidently but also make you feel comfortable and understood.

6. Ask About Equipment and Backup Plans

Professional photographers always come prepared. Weddings are live events—there are no retakes.

Make sure your photographer has:

  • Backup cameras and lenses
  • Extra batteries and memory cards
  • Lighting equipment for low-light situations
  • A second shooter (if needed)

This ensures that even if something unexpected happens, your memories are still captured without compromise.

7. Understand the Package Details

Before finalizing, go through the package details carefully. Don’t hesitate to ask for clarity.

Important things to check:

  • Number of edited photos you’ll receive
  • Delivery timeline
  • Album design and printing options
  • Raw images (if included)
  • Overtime charges

A reliable Wedding Photographer in Calgary will always provide clear and transparent pricing with no hidden costs.

9. Consider Experience with Calgary Venues

Hiring someone familiar with local venues can be a big advantage. An experienced Wedding Photographer in Calgary will already know:

  • Best photo spots at popular venues
  • Lighting conditions at different times of the day
  • Backup indoor options for unpredictable weather

This local expertise can save time and ensure better results on your wedding day.
